Lalu's rail: What's in it for you

February 26, 2008
Relief for seniors, women, students

  • Several new concessions have been announced for rail travel. These include extension of the scheme of free monthly season tickets for students, concession for senior lady citizens, concession for Ashok Chakra Awardees and for AIDS affected persons.
  • Extended concessions for students include free monthly season tickets for girl students up to graduation and for boy students up to 12th standard. At present, free monthly season tickets for second class travel between school and home are provided to girl students up to 12th standard and boy students up to 10th standard. Union Railway Minister Lalu Prasad also announced that passenger fare concession for lady senior citizens will be increased to 50% from 30% at present for all classes of travel.
  • Ashok Chakra awardees will now be provided facility to travel in Rajdhani and Shatabadi trains on card passes. For AIDS patients, a concession of 50% has been announced in second class passenger fares for travel to nominated ART centres for treatment.
  • Rajiv Gandhi Foundation and Indian Railways will collaborate in running a Mother-Child Health Express of seven coaches on a pilot bases for providing medical facilities to the mother and the child. This train will be run by railways at concessional fares and would have facilities like delivery operation room and child health centre.
